Pumpkin seeds are small, flat, oval shape seeds that come from pumpkin fruit and help with weight loss. They are rich sources of nutrients like fiber, minerals, protein, vitamins, and so on. They are crunchy, tasty, and good for metabolism.
Benefits Of Pumpkin Seeds-
- Pumpkin seeds are good sources of healthy fats, fiber, and antioxidants that are good for your cardiovascular health. These seeds are helpful for people with heart diseases and help in controlling bad cholesterol. The magnesium in the seeds helps by regulating blood pressure levels.
- These are also rich in Tryptophan, an amino acid that gets converted to serotonin in the body, improving the quality of your sleep. A handful of seeds before you go to bed can be an easy and natural way to get a good night’s sleep.
- Pumpkin seeds have anti-inflammatory properties, which help in reducing arthritis pain. The seeds work as an easy home remedy for treating joint pain.
- The seeds are rich in antioxidants and phytochemicals that help in boosting your immunity and reduce your chances of getting sick.
- The tiny pumpkin seeds are densely rich in nutrients, which helps keep you fuller for longer. The seeds are high in fiber keep you satiated and stop you from binge eating.

Ways to consume pumpkin seeds-
- You can roast pumpkin seeds and have them as a snack.
- Grind some pumpkin seeds and add them to your salads and curries.
- Add pumpkin seeds to smoothies
- Mix them in your homemade sauces
- You can garnish your cupcakes, cakes, brownies, and muffins with these seeds.
